Gas Prices Continue to Fall Locally

As the holidays approach, area travelers are benefitting from lower gas prices. A GasBuddy survey reveals the average price is now down to $2.42 a gallon. Compared to last year, prices are down 35.4 cents per gallon. The same survey stated that prices have fallen 36.2 cents per gallon from a month ago.

Gas prices in some parts of the state are at $1.99 while the highest price was $3.69. Locally, prices ranged from $2.88 a gallon to $2.59. Prices are expected to fall even further before the end of the year as the price of crude is now $55 a barrel.

The price for diesel has also fallen by 4.3 cents to $3.57 a gallon.
